8/31 Malcolm Harris: The Unfunny Business of College Humor & Matthew Lesser: the Fight for Student Debt Relief

August 31, 2015

Columnist Malcolm Harris explains why college humor is limited by money not political correctness and he and Michael debate the role of political correctness in comedy and the changing nature of humor and taste.

Connecticut State Representative Matthew Lesser explains how he has taken on a leading role in the fight for student debt relief and how state politics can shape in national progressive agenda.

On The Fun Half: debating Chris Rock, Nas and comedy and your calls and IMs.
